You can find people giving them away for free on places like Craigslist. However, these cats may or may not be healthy and will need some level of basic veterinary care (vaccines, spay/neuter and deworming), which can be $300 or more.
The most cost-effective option for getting a cat is through a reputable, local shelter (i.e. SPCA, Humane Society, etc.). They will charge an adoption fee (about $100- $150), but you will be getting a cat that has been checked by a veterinarian, vaccinated, spay/neutered, dewormed and other treatment or testing as necessary.
